Background:
Canonical histone H2B heterodimerizes with H2A to assemble the core nucleosome particle. Reversible lysine acetylation on the flexible N-terminal tail of H2B is a classic marker of transcription-permissive chromatin. Acetylation neutralizes positive charges of histone tails, weakens histone-DNA interaction and creates binding sites for bromodomain-containing co-activators. Different lysine sites on H2B tail carry distinct functions in transcription initiation, elongation and post-damage chromatin recovery. 2B Lys5 acetylation (H2B K5ac) is catalyzed by p300/CBP and accumulates at active gene promoters and enhancers. Multi-site acetylation of H2B N-tail synergistically relaxes chromatin and recruits transcriptional co-activators. H2B K5ac co-localizes with active enhancer marker H3K27ac and dynamically changes during cell cycle progression and cell differentiation. H2B Lys11 acetylation (H2B K11ac) is modified by GCN5 and p300/CBP, distributed across gene promoters and coding regions to facilitate RNA polymerase II elongation. Oxidative stress or DNA damage induces rapid deacetylation of H2B K11, repressing survival and repair genes and triggering cell cycle arrest. The acetylation level of this site positively correlates with overall gene expression intensity.
